Ticket: Cron drift on the Tallyhawk reconciliation job

So the nightly reconciliation has been slipping ~40 minutes and it turns out the scheduler agent's credentials expired two weeks ago — it was silently retrying and backing off, which looked like drift. Classic. I've rotated the agent credential and bumped the expiry alerting threshold to 14 days. For the release tonight, plug the new agent key into the scheduler config; it's below.

app token of fajop-fahif = qvz4-AnML

Minutes — Management Meeting, Dravers Group Board. Attendees reviewed the proposed acquisition of Pellan Instruments. Due diligence on financials is complete; outstanding items concern supplier contracts and the Norham facility lease. Counsel advised a revised offer window of thirty days. The board agreed to reconvene after valuation updates. Members should review the confidential strategic note appended directly below.

management briefing: Only 33 of the 504 pilot accounts renewed Holox, so a churn review is set for August 1. Fenysix Logistics is in early talks to buy Zoroxix Group for about $459.9 million.

The sandbox wrapper in `formula_eval.rs` looks solid overall. User-supplied formulas in Quillbase now run inside the Vexel interpreter with no filesystem or network access, which matches what we agreed on. One concern: the recursion depth cap is enforced only at parse time, so a crafted formula could still blow the stack via nested calls at runtime. Please add a runtime guard as well. Also, the evaluation budget feels arbitrary. The limits currently in force are listed below.

tuning table, yahap-hahip:
BUDGETS = {
    "praiel": 88,
    "quenox": 61,
    "nordor": 332,
    "gorix": 835,
    "ruswyn": 186,
}